Ce mémorial est dédié aux membres du personnel au sol et du personnel naviguant formés à l’école élémentaire de pilotage no 12 pendant la Seconde Guerre mondiale. Le Lancaster mentionné sur la plaque se trouve actuellement à Mount Royal, à Hamilton. Il revient chaque année à l’aéroport de Sky Harbour.

La plaque commémorative du Programme d’entraînement aérien du Commonwealth britannique se trouve également dans ce secteur.

BRITISH COMMONWEALTH AIR TRAINING PLAN
1939 - 45

12 Elementary Flying Training School RCAF.
North of this marker was the above base of the
BCATP of World War II, inaugurated December
17th, 1939. From 360 schools, on 281 Canadian
sites such as this, graduated 131,553 aircrew, over
200,000 ground crew and Air Women, of the Air
Forces of Canada, British Commonwealth and Allies,
including many American volunteers in the RCAF.

Canadian BCATP graduates staffed most of these
360 schools, manned 78 RCAF active combat
squadrons and served in most RAF and Commonwealth
Combat squadrons in action in all theatres of war.

THE LANCASTER X MEMORIAL

This Canadian built Lancaster X, wingspan 102 feet,
power 4, 1400 h.p. Rolls Royce Packard Merlin 224
engines, was manned by a crew of 7. Combat weight
32 tons, cruising speed 220 m.p.h. for ten hours
with 6 tons of bombs. Donated by Branch 109 Royal
Canadian Legion, the Township of Colborne, the Town
of Goderich and the County of Huron. Lancaster FM
213 is dedicated to the memory of those who were
killed or went missing.

Dedication Day, Battle of Britain, Sunday, September 15, 1968
